Well, actually it boils down to one question:
What shape a pinch roller should have? I mean the part that meets the capstan shaft. Is it supposed to be perfectly flat, or rather slightly convex?
I`m trying to make a Sony TC-K515S great again, but I encountered some resistance in form of deformed pinch roller. I sanded off the deformed surface and now the roller is as flat as I could make it. It doesn`t visibly mangle tape anymore, but there are still sound artifacts, most probably because of uneven pressure on the capstan shaft. I suspect that I could make it too flat.
I examined rollers in my other decks and all are slightly convex, however since the other decks are quite old, I can`t tell if it`s not natural wear.
